In our science session this term we have been focusing on hydropower and how rivers in Wales can help to create a sustainable future.
This image is of a TASC wheel. TASC (Thinking Actively in a Social Context) is a framework that we use to help pupils develop problem-solving and thinking skills. It encourages pupils to work together, ask questions, explore ideas, and find creative solutions. TASC supports independent learning and teamwork by guiding pupils through a structured process, helping them take ownership of their learning in an engaging and meaningful way. This approach helps build confidence, resilience, and critical thinking skills that benefit children across all subjects.
We looked closely at the hydropower station in Carmarthenshire which uses the water of the River Towy to generate power. As the water flows through the station, it spins a turbine, converting kinetic energy into mechanical energy.

Our topic for the Autumn term is 'Diversity and Dreams' and our class focus will be
'Children of the Revolution.'
Throughout this project, we will explore what ‘diversity’ means to us in Dosbarth Merlin. We will explore how we are all different and compare our lives to children in the past. We will dive into the history and impact of the Victorian era in South Wales including the lives of the rich and poor and other significant social and moral changes of the 19th century. At the heart of this project children learn how to write newspaper reports on an historical theme and learn additional skills of explanation writing.
